Song Cau House

We visited the house in Song Cau in progress the other day. Since our last visit they decide to add a second floor because they felt the roof would just be too big. So they added a stairway and another room upstairs which I am told is a "serious room", meaning no tv, just a family altar. On either side is long balcony. The front half of each balcony will be covered by a roof for sun and rain protection, with a dining table under one and seating and hammocks under the other.

The road that passes by the house is an unpaved, "two meter" (6 foot) road. The small truck carrying materials for the house has pretty well destroyed parts of it. We'll try to fix it before rainy season next month. The area around it is rice and vegetable fields and lots of coconut palms and "gum" trees grown for paper pulp.
